Subject: On-call handover — Brindlepress incremental rebuilds

Handing over mid-incident. Incremental rebuilds on Brindlepress are skipping pages whose content comes from third-party plugins; the dependency graph isn't picking up plugin-declared data sources. Full rebuilds work. Workaround: plugin authors should declare every data source in the manifest, even transitive ones, until the graph fix ships. I've paused auto-deploys for affected sites. Plugin authors hitting skipped-page issues during the freeze should report them directly here.

pager mailbox: casix@tolvaqsys.internal

Plugin authors: your plugin must read credentials through the Vaultwren client only; direct env-var reads will fail validation after rotation. Run the rotation dry-run, confirm zero stale references, then execute for real. Rotation invalidates old tokens immediately, so coordinate with the Marrowfield release captain if your plugin holds long-lived connections. Record completion in the checklist sheet. Paste the build token from the rotation job directly below this item.

session token of kahag-bawip = htk6_729d08

## Tuning: GC Pauses in Matchforge

Matchforge's matcher is pause-sensitive; anything over 200 ms drops live pairings. We pin the collector to a fixed pause target and cap promotion rate. No tenant-supplied input affects heap sizing, so no amplification vector there. Do not raise the caps without load-test sign-off. Current production constants are listed below.

tuning constants:
CAPS = {
    "lamion": 510,
    "kaswyn": 217,
    "quenir": 242,
}

## Building Access — Spares Room (Hullbrook Annex)

Contractors: the spare hardware room is down the east corridor on the ground floor, third door on the left. Sign in at the front desk first and grab a visitor lanyard. Anything you take out, jot it in the blue logbook — yes, even the little stuff. The door self-locks, so don't wedge it. To get in, punch in the code below.

staff pass of hagug-taguf = bdg-HJ-9